As per 30NOV13 GDS timetable/inventory display, latest changes to UNITED’s Summer 2014 Long-Haul operation changes as follow. All effective dates listed below is for US departure only.

Newark – Brussels 01APR14 – 05MAY14 CO 767-400ER replaces UA 777-200ER

Code: Select all

UA044 EWR1805 – 0745+1BRU 764 D
UA045 BRU1000 – 1230  EWR 764 D

brussels airlines has updated planned Brussels – New York JFK operations in Summer 2014 season. From 30MAR14, brussels airlines operates Airbus A330-300 aircraft on daily basis on this route, excluding 05MAY14 to 31MAY14.

Code: Select all

SN501 BRU1030 – 1305  JFK 333 D
SN502 JFK1715 – 0640+1BRU 333 D
A330-200 operates from 05MAY14 to 31MAY14.

According to La Libre Belgique, Emirates just got its slots for operating DXB-BRU as from mid-august 2014. Next step: traffic rights.

In the same article: Ryanair made a request for slots between 23:00 and 6:00, but given that all slots were already taken for this period of the day (maximum 16.000 flights yearly), it has been refused by BSC.

SunExpress previously planned to operate Izmir – Brussels 2 weekly service from 30MAR14, however planned service launch is now cancelled. Previously planned schedule:

XQ932 ADB0730 – 1005BRU 738 27
XQ933 BRU1055 – 1510ADB 738 27
